This Four Seasons Trees Craft Mini Book is the perfect printable activity for Preschool, Kindergarten, or Grade 1. Students create their own booklet by decorating a tree for each season, making learning about the four seasons both visual and interactive.

Steps

✨ Decorate four different trees (spring, summer, fall, and winter)

Use the right colors and details to match each season

Put the pages together to create a personalized mini book to take home or display
